“Mikoshi Gyoko” is a magnificent traditional event held only once every 3 years.
A special experience where you can actually participate in this precious event while wearing a white costume.
The day before, under the ceiling painting of Mizuki Shigeru’s specter, which is not open to the public, while being taught by the locals,
I will make a lucky charm horse with straw work. Straw crafts made with your own hands will truly be your own amulet. “Mikoshi Gyoko” is a traditional event that has continued since the Heian period to pray for peace in the country and a good harvest of five grains. A procession of monks and soldiers, squirrel, and young children parade along the approach to the shrine, carrying mikoshi and aiming for the main hall of Daisenji Temple, and an elegant period picture scroll unfolds.
Recommended points
– [Straw Craftsmanship] Using rice straw, you’ll make a lucky straw craft of this year’s zodiac sign, the horse, while learning from local residents.
– [Mt. Daisen] It is the highest peak in the Chugoku region, a famous peak designated as Japan’s 100 Famous Mountains and National Parks. Also known as Hoki-Fuji, it has been an object of worship since ancient times.
– [Enryu-in] At the head of Daisen-ji Temple, it was reconstructed with 108 specter paintings by Shigeru Mizuki placed on the ceiling.
– [Daisen-ji Temple] A historic Buddhist temple at the foot of Mt. Daisen, known as the center of Japanese mountain worship
– [Mikoshi Gyoko] This is a traditional spring festival held at Yamadera Temple, and it originated from the prayer memorial service that is said to have started during the Heian period (794-1185).
